Be + o2 = same network
UKOnline + Sky = same network

Those are your only two (decent) LLU options.

IMO at the moment if you don't care for the cost then Zen are probably going to offer the best service, support, speed and consistency of any of the non-llu providers.

Enta have capacity issues too it would seem, but they offer a very good value for money service and my experience of ADSL24 has always been positive, so much so that when 21CN rolls into my exchange at the start of the new year I think I will be ditching Be if theres no sign of things improving and returning to them.
